The Telepathy Tapes: Proof of a Larger Conspiracy?
Key Points from the Transcript of The Telepathy Tapes: Proof of a Larger Conspiracy?
-
Introduction to Telepathy Tapes
- The video introduces Kai Dickens' The Telepathy Tapes, exploring telepathy in nonverbal autistic individuals.
- It claims scientific experiments with strict controls, including random number generators and blindfolded children, consistently demonstrate telepathic abilities.
-
Dr. Diane Powell’s Research
- Dr. Powell, a Harvard-trained neuroscientist, leads studies on mind-reading among nonverbal autistic children.
- Experiments show children accurately perceive thoughts or images their parents are exposed to, with a reported accuracy of 95%.
-
Scientific Implications
- EEG scans show unique brainwave patterns during these telepathic interactions.
- The research challenges traditional paradigms of consciousness, suggesting the mind may act as a receiver, like a radio.
-
“The Hill” Phenomenon
- Children describe a shared mental space called "The Hill," where they can communicate telepathically with others worldwide.
- This concept is supported by anecdotes of children independently reporting similar experiences.
-
Extraordinary Abilities
- Some children demonstrate savant-like capabilities, including learning multiple languages without formal instruction or solving complex mathematical problems through visualization.
-
Cultural and Historical Context
- Connections are drawn to historical skepticism of alternative communication methods, likened to resistance faced by figures like Louis Braille.
- Theories on consciousness extend to ideas of simulated or holographic reality.
-
Ethical and Technological Concerns
- Discussions touch on potential government interest and experiments, linking the phenomenon to conspiracies like MK-Ultra.
- Ethical concerns are raised about using technologies like Neuralink to enhance or exploit these abilities.
-
Implications for Humanity
- The research suggests humans possess latent capabilities far beyond current understanding.
- The video's conclusion emphasizes rethinking the boundaries of consciousness and reality.
